I don't have access rights to me iTunes media

"You don't have write access for your iTunes Media folder or a folder within it. Change permission (via Finder) and then choose Store > Check for available Downloads"
How do i fix this??

Is there anything in your iTunes media folder? If not, the easiest way to fix this is to create a new one. To do this, launch iTunes while holding down the option key on your keyboard. In the dialog that comes up, select Create Library...
Once an empty library is created, you should be able to import media, either from CDs or by downloading from the iTunes store.

    I was finally able to solve my problem and thought I'd post it here in case anyone else comes across this. A few years back, my hard drive crashed. I was able to recover my music files but I basically had to reinstall XP. When I did that, the music files that I saved were encrypted and "owned" by my old username. Since this username and permission file associated with it were now gone, any other user, including the admin or a username set up with the same username as the old one, could not unencrypt the folders with the music in it. So what I did was I opened Windows Explorer, navigated to my music folder, and found every artist folder that showed up in green on the screen, which indicates that the folder or file is encrypted. For every green folder, I created a temporarily created a new folder in my iTunes music folder with a similar name and copied the files from the encrypted folder into the new temporary folder. Then I deleted the encrypted folder and renamed the new folder the name of the just-deleted folder. Changing the name back to the just-deleted folder tricks iTunes into thinking nothing has happened with the files. Here's a little more detailed example:
    1) I opened Windows Explorer and saw that my "Black Crowes" folder was showing up in green, meaning that it was encrypted.
    2) I closed iTunes.
    3) I created a new folder in my iTunes music folder called "Black Crowes2". When I hit refresh in Windows Explorer it should should show "Black Crowes" and "Black Crowes2" right next to each other.
    4) I moved all the files from "Black Crowes" into "Black Crowes2"
    5) I deleted the empty "Black Crowes" folder.
    6) I renamed the "Black Crowes2" folder to "Black Crowes"
    7) Finally, I opened iTunes and consolidate. I was able to consolidate the Black Crowes folder as it is no longer encrypted and iTunes is tricked into thinking nothing has happened to the files.
    Of course, before you try all this you may want to try to make sure you use every username that is on your PC to see if that's the username that's associated with the encryption. You'll know that's the username that encrypted the files because the encryption box in the properties of the folder isn't grayed out (properties->general tab->click advanced.

  • HT4527 how do i sync my ipod with itunes on a new computer, when i don't have access to my old computer?

    how do i sync my ipod with i tunes on a new computer when i don't have access to my old computer?

    Syncing to a new iTunes library or computer will erase your phone. Only if you back up your phone manually before syncing, you can restore your device from that backup again. A manual backup does not include the sync process.
    Do this:
    Disable autosync in iTunes, connect your phone to your new computer and right click on it in the device list and choose backup. iTunes will backup your device without syncing.
    Transfer your purchases the same way, choosing "transfer purchases" this time.
    When you connect your phone for the first time, all media content will be erased. But you can restore your settings and app data from your manual backup afterwards.
    Don't forget to set up at least one contact and event on your new computer to be able to merge calendars and contacts when you sync the iPhone for the first time.
    Music is one way only, from the computer to your device, unless you bought the songs in iTunes and transferred your purchases.

  • You don't have access to any End User Layer table

    Hi
    When I created a EUL using Discoverer admin, and also created a business area successfully, then I can't logon using same username in Discoverer desktop, My Discoverer version is 4.1.37. when I logon, I received error message read: You don't have access to any End User Layer table.
    Could someone please give me some instruction, or guide me to do something.
    .

    Hi Prathima
    You should not be able to connect to an Apps mode EUL as an end user in the end user tools.
    As for administration, you need to log in as the owner of the EUL, a database user, and then assign admin rights to an Apps account. Many companies use the SYSADMIN Apps account for this purpose. After you have assigned an Apps user to have admin rights don't forget to grant that user admin privileges over each of your business areas.,
    With this done you should then manage your Discoverer administration using the Apps account.

  • I want to delete an iCloud account from my iPhone. It says I have to turn off 'Find my iPhone'. I can't do that because the applied on the iPhone is an old one to which I don't have access anymore. What do I do?

    For some reason the iCloud account on my iPhone has reverted to an old Appleid. I now can't get rid of it for the above reason--I can't turn 'Find my iPhone' off since that old appleid is no longer active and I don't have access to the email address since its from an old job. I am in a catch 22. I can't move for

    If the old ID is yours, and if your current ID was created by editing the details of this old ID (rather than being an entirely new ID), go to https://appleid.apple.com, click Manage my Apple ID and sign in with your current iCloud ID.  Click edit next to the primary email account, change it back to your old email address and save the change.  Then edit the name of the account to change it back to your old email address.  You can now use your current password to turn off Find My iDevice, even though it prompts you for the password for your old account ID. Then save any photo stream photos that you wish to keep to your camera roll.  When finished go to Settings>iCloud, tap Delete Account and choose Delete from My iDevice when prompted (your iCloud data will still be in iCloud).  Next, go back to https://appleid.apple.com and change your primary email address and iCloud ID name back to the way it was.  Now you can go to Settings>iCloud and sign in with your current iCloud ID and password.
